Honor Ride 2026 was a great success with more than 300 cyclists celebrating our veterans, riding fantastic routes, and enjoying grilled food.
The event raised $14,000 for Honor Flight Tri-State, an organization that provides free charter flights for World War II, Korean, and Vietnam War veterans, enabling them to visit their memorials in Washington, D.C.
Kathy Foster was named the 2026 CCC Honor Flight Guardian. She is a US Veteran (Army) and a surviving spouse of a retired US Army Veteran.
